Epic Discovery at Heavenly Mountain Resort
 

Epic Discovery is designed to connect kids and families with the national forests in an active, fun and engaging way. Featuring zip lines, ropes courses, an alpine coaster, and other outdoor thrills. Epic Discovery is the first summer adventure park of its kind in the region, boasting 12 outdoor activities that are fun for the whole family.
